What Are High Wind Alerts?
High wind alerts are notifications from the NWS that categorize potential wind-related hazards. They primarily consist of three classifications: watches, warnings, and advisories.
What Is the Difference Between Watch, Warning, and Advisory?
- High Wind Watch: Issued when conditions are favorable for sustained winds of 40 mph or greater, or gusts of 58 mph or higher. This alert indicates that severe winds may develop but are not yet occurring.
- High Wind Warning: Activated when sustained winds of 40 mph or more, or gusts over 58 mph, are expected to occur. This is a direct indication of imminent hazardous winds that could cause damage.
- Wind Advisory: Issued when sustained winds of 30 to 39 mph or gusts of 46 to 57 mph are anticipated. These winds could still lead to some inconveniences but are less likely to cause significant damage compared to the other two classifications.
How Are High Wind Alerts Issued?
High wind alerts are generated using a combination of weather models, meteorological observations, and patterns that indicate the potential for high winds. Meteorologists analyze data to determine when to issue alerts and ensure they are disseminated effectively.
- Initial Forecasting: The NWS utilizes advanced modeling to identify potential high wind events based on meteorological data.

Why Are High Wind Alerts Important?
High wind alerts serve multiple critical functions:
- Public Safety: They warn the public to take precautions to protect life and property, particularly in high-risk areas.
- Emergency Preparedness: Alerts allow people to prepare for potential impact, including securing loose objects and considering travel plans.
- Resource Management: For local authorities and emergency responders, these alerts aid in resource allocation and readiness.
What Actions Should You Take When a High Wind Alert Is Issued?
When a high wind alert is active, it’s crucial to take precautions:
- Stay Indoors: If possible, remain inside to avoid risks associated with flying debris or downed power lines.
- Secure Outdoor Items: Ensure that patio furniture, trash cans, and other loose items are secured to prevent them from becoming projectiles.
- Avoid Travel: If you can, postpone unnecessary travel to mitigate the risk of accidents caused by strong winds.
